About This Book

When Jill Tanner agrees to investigate the closed murder case of Wendy Holbrook, a young ASU student, little did she know the swirling chaos it would unfold-and that it may be her last case. Going on a mother's hunch-that her daughter's killer is still at large-Jill learns Wendy tried to get an injunction against someone...the Justice of the Peace didn't grant it, was voted out of office and moved to New Mexico-where he doesn't want to be found. Suspects include a career criminal, a Tucson Senator implicated by him, and two coyotes stopped by Border Patrol while Wendy was on an archeological field trip. The coyotes had a cargo of young female immigrants. With the JP's records in disarray and the DHS which oversees the Border Patrol silent on what Wendy might have witnessed, it's up to Jill to piece together the evidence. While doing so, she becomes the target of Wendy's killer.
